1. Prayer for a Heart Full of Gratitude

This prayer is designed to help us set a tone of deep thankfulness at the very beginning of our Easter meal. It’s a moment to pause and acknowledge the abundance of God’s blessings, especially the central miracle of Christ’s resurrection, which forms the very foundation of our faith. By focusing on gratitude, we open our hearts to receive all that God has for us during this special time of fellowship and remembrance, ensuring our celebration is rooted in appreciation.

“O give thanks unto the LORD; for he is good: for his mercy endureth for ever.” — 1 Chronicles 16:34

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we come before You with hearts overflowing with gratitude for this meal and for the precious gift of Your Son, Jesus Christ. Thank You for the resurrection, which brings us hope and new life. Help us to remember Your boundless love and mercy as we share this food and fellowship. May our hearts be filled with thankfulness for all You have provided, and may this meal be a true celebration of Your goodness. Amen.

2. Prayer for the Spirit of Resurrection

This prayer is an invitation to embrace the transformative power of Christ’s resurrection, acknowledging its significance not just as a historical event, but as a living reality in our lives today. It’s a moment to focus on the core meaning of Easter, asking that the spirit of new life and victory over death would permeate our hearts and our gathering. We pray that this divine power would renew us, strengthen us, and remind us of the hope that anchors our faith.

“For if we have been planted together in the likeness of his death, we shall be also in the likeness of his resurrection:” — Romans 6:5

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we thank You for Your victorious resurrection, which conquered sin and death. We pray that the spirit of Your resurrection would fill this table and our lives. Help us to live as new creations, free from the old ways and embracing the new life You offer. May we carry Your hope and power in our hearts, transforming us and all those we encounter. Bless this meal as we celebrate Your ultimate triumph. Amen.

3. Prayer for Family Unity

As families gather around the Easter table, this prayer seeks to foster strong bonds and deep love among us. It’s a moment to pray for harmony and togetherness, recognizing that our relationships are a reflection of God’s love. We ask for His presence to weave a tapestry of unity, ensuring that our interactions are filled with respect, understanding, and genuine affection. May this meal be a testament to the beautiful fellowship He desires for us.

“Behold, how good and how pleasant it is for brethren to dwell together in unity!” — Psalm 133:1

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we thank You for bringing our family together today. We pray for a spirit of unity and deep love to fill this gathering. Help us to cherish each other, to listen with open hearts, and to respond with kindness. May any divisions be mended and any tensions eased by Your peaceful presence. Bless this meal and strengthen the bonds between us, reflecting the unity You desire for all Your children. Amen.

4. Prayer for God’s Provision

This prayer is a heartfelt acknowledgment that all good things, including the food on our table, come from God. We pause to thank Him for His abundant provision and sustenance, recognizing that He is the source of all our blessings. It’s a reminder that every perfect gift originates from the Father of lights. We ask Him to bless the food we are about to share, and to honor those who prepared it with His grace.

“Every good gift and every perfect gift is from above, and cometh down from the Father of lights, with whom is no variableness, neither shadow of turning.” — James 1:17

Prayer

Gracious God, we thank You for Your unfailing provision that sustains us. We bless this food You have provided, asking that it nourish our bodies and strengthen us. We also thank You for the hands that prepared this meal with love. May we always recognize that all good things come from You, and may we share Your blessings generously with others. We receive this meal with thankful hearts. Amen.

5. Prayer for Peace at the Table

In a world often filled with noise and conflict, this prayer invites God’s profound peace into our Easter gathering. We seek His presence to calm any anxieties, ease any tensions, and create an atmosphere of serenity and love. This prayer is a reminder that true peace comes from Him, a peace that surpasses worldly understanding. We ask that His tranquil spirit would fill our space, allowing for genuine connection and restful fellowship.

“Peace I leave with you, my peace I give unto you: not as the world giveth, give I unto you. Let not your heart be troubled, neither let it be afraid.” — John 14:27

Prayer

Lord Jesus, Prince of Peace, we invite Your presence into our home and around this table. We pray for Your peace to settle upon us, calming our hearts and minds. May any worries or disagreements fade away, replaced by Your gentle love and understanding. Help us to create a space where everyone feels safe, cherished, and at rest. Bless this meal with Your serene presence, Lord. Amen.

6. Prayer for Joyful Fellowship

This prayer is an expression of our desire for genuine joy and deep connection among all who are gathered for this Easter meal. We ask that God would fill our hearts with His own joy, which is a source of strength and refreshment. Fellowship is a gift, and we pray that this time together would be marked by laughter, shared stories, and a profound sense of belonging. May the joy of the Lord be evident in our interactions.

“A merry heart doeth good like a medicine: but a broken spirit drieth the bones.” — Proverbs 17:22

Prayer

Father God, we thank You for the gift of fellowship and for bringing us together today. We pray for hearts filled with Your joy, a joy that overflows into our conversations and our laughter. May we connect with one another on a deeper level, sharing Your light and love. Bless this meal and this time together, filling us with a spirit of celebration and genuine, uplifting fellowship. Amen.

7. Prayer for Understanding God’s Love

Easter is a powerful reminder of God’s immense love for the world, a love demonstrated through Christ’s sacrifice and resurrection. This prayer seeks to deepen our understanding of that profound love, asking the Holy Spirit to illuminate our hearts and minds. We pray that as we share this meal, we would be reminded of the depth, breadth, and height of God’s affection for us, allowing it to transform our perspectives and our lives.

“For God so loved the world, that he gave his only begotten Son, that whosoever believeth in him should not perish, but have everlasting life.” — John 3:16

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we humble ourselves before Your infinite love. We pray for a greater understanding of how deeply You love us, demonstrated through Jesus’ sacrifice. Open our eyes to see Your love in every aspect of our lives and in the miracle of Easter. May this love fill our hearts, inspire our actions, and guide our fellowship around this table today. Thank You for loving us so completely. Amen.

8. Prayer for Strength in Trials

Life inevitably brings challenges, and this prayer acknowledges that reality while drawing hope from the Easter message. We recognize that we do not face difficulties alone, but with God’s strength available to us. As we gather for this meal, we ask for His power to sustain us through any trials, to grant us courage, and to help us persevere with faith. The resurrection assures us that even in hardship, His strength is made perfect.

“I can do all things through Christ which strengtheneth me.” — Philippians 4:13

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we know that life can be difficult, but we also know that You have overcome the world. We pray for Your strength to carry us through any trials we face. Empower us to endure with faith and courage, drawing hope from Your resurrection. Help us to rely on Your power, not our own, and to trust that You are with us in every circumstance. Bless this meal as we find renewed strength in You. Amen.

9. Prayer for Forgiveness and Reconciliation

In the spirit of Christ’s ultimate act of forgiveness, this prayer seeks God’s help in extending grace to one another. We ask for His assistance in forgiving those who may have wronged us and in seeking reconciliation where needed. This is especially important within families, where misunderstandings can arise. We pray that our hearts would be softened, mirroring God’s own merciful heart, and that our fellowship would be marked by true forgiveness.

“And be ye kind one to another, tenderhearted, forgiving one another, even as God for Christ’s sake hath forgiven you.” — Ephesians 4:32

Prayer

Merciful Father, we thank You for forgiving us through Jesus Christ. We pray for a spirit of forgiveness to flow among us today. Help us to release any hurts or resentments, and to extend grace to one another as You have extended grace to us. May our relationships be mended and strengthened through Your forgiving love. Bless this meal and our time together with reconciliation and peace. Amen.

10. Prayer for Hope in New Beginnings

Easter signifies new life and fresh starts, and this prayer embraces that powerful message. As we gather, we look forward with faith and optimism, recognizing that in Christ, we are made new. We ask God to help us shed the old and embrace the new beginnings He offers, finding hope in His promises. This prayer is an affirmation that even after darkness or difficulty, there is always the dawn of new life through Him.

“Therefore if any man be in Christ, he is a new creature: old things are passed away; behold, all things are become new.” — 2 Corinthians 5:17

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we celebrate the new life You have given us through Your resurrection. We pray that we would embrace the hope You offer for new beginnings in every area of our lives. Help us to leave behind what no longer serves us and to step forward with faith into the future You have planned. May this meal be a reminder of Your power to make all things new. Amen.

11. Prayer of Thanksgiving for Christ’s Sacrifice

This prayer focuses on expressing profound gratitude for Jesus’ sacrifice on the cross, the ultimate act of love and redemption. It’s a moment to remember the foundation of our Christian faith and the immense price paid for our salvation. As we share this meal, we are reminded of His selfless giving, which makes our celebration of Easter possible. We offer our deepest thanks for His love that was poured out for us.

“But God commendeth his love toward us, in that, while we were yet sinners, Christ died for us.” — Romans 5:8

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we stand in awe of Your love and the sacrifice of Your Son, Jesus Christ. Thank You for His willingness to die for our sins, offering us forgiveness and eternal life. We are eternally grateful for this ultimate act of love. May our hearts be filled with praise and thanksgiving as we remember His sacrifice today. Bless this meal as we honor Him. Amen.

12. Prayer for a Humble Heart

Humility is a virtue that allows us to recognize our complete dependence on God. This prayer seeks to cultivate that spirit of humility within us, especially during this sacred season. We pray that we would guard against pride and acknowledge that all our strength and blessings come from Him. A humble heart is open to receive God’s grace, and we ask that He would instill this quality in each of us as we gather.

“God resisteth the proud, but giveth grace unto the humble.” — James 4:6

Prayer

Lord, we pray for a humble heart as we gather for this meal. Help us to recognize our need for You in all things and to depend on Your strength, not our own. Guard us from pride and arrogance, and instead, fill us with meekness and a willingness to serve. May Your grace flow freely into our lives as we approach You with humble spirits. Amen.

13. Prayer for Wisdom in Decisions

Life is a series of choices, and this prayer seeks God’s guidance for making wise ones. We ask for His wisdom to illuminate our path, whether we face big life decisions or small daily choices. This is particularly relevant as we consider our actions and how we live out our faith. We pray that His discernment would be upon us, helping us to navigate life with clarity and purpose, always honoring Him in our decisions.

“If any of you lack wisdom, let him ask of God, that giveth to all men liberally, and upbraideth not; and it shall be given him.” — James 1:5

Prayer

Father of wisdom, we ask for Your guidance as we make decisions in our lives. Grant us the discernment to choose paths that honor You and bring glory to Your name. Help us to listen to Your voice and to seek Your will in all things. May Your wisdom direct our steps and our conversations today. Bless this meal as we commit our choices to Your loving care. Amen.

14. Prayer for Protection Over Loved Ones

This prayer is an act of entrusting our family and friends into God’s loving care and protection. We recognize that He is our ultimate refuge and strength, and we find peace in knowing they are safe under His watch. As we gather, we lift up everyone present and those who could not be here, asking for His shield to surround them. May His presence bring comfort and security to all our loved ones.

“The LORD shall preserve thee from all evil: he shall preserve thy soul.” — Psalm 121:7

Prayer

Almighty God, we commit our loved ones into Your hands. Protect them from all harm, danger, and evil. Watch over them in their comings and goings, and surround them with Your divine presence. We thank You for Your constant care and for the peace that comes from knowing they are safe with You. Bless this meal and our gathering with Your protective grace. Amen.

15. Prayer for a Renewed Spirit

Easter promises new life, and this prayer asks God to refresh our spirits, making us new creations in Him. We pray for His Holy Spirit to revitalize us, helping us to overcome weariness and feel renewed in our faith and purpose. As we share this meal, we embrace the promise of transformation that Easter brings, allowing His presence to breathe new life into our souls and energize us for His service.

“Create in me a clean heart, O God; and renew a right spirit within me.” — Psalm 51:10

Prayer

Lord, we ask You to renew our spirits today. Breathe Your life into us, washing away weariness and filling us with Your vibrant energy. Help us to embrace the newness You offer through Christ’s resurrection. May we feel refreshed, revitalized, and ready to live fully for You. Bless this meal and our fellowship as we celebrate the renewal You bring. Amen.

16. Prayer for Patience with Family

Navigating family dynamics requires grace, and this prayer specifically asks for the gift of patience. We pray for the strength to respond with love and understanding, rather than frustration, especially when differences arise. This is crucial for maintaining harmonious relationships. We ask God to help us be forbearing with one another, reflecting His own long-suffering love. May this meal be a time of grace and patient kindness.

“With all lowliness and meekness, with longsuffering; forbearing one another in love;” — Ephesians 4:2

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we pray for the grace of patience as we spend time together. Help us to be understanding and kind towards one another, especially when disagreements arise. Grant us the strength to respond with love, not irritation. May we practice forbearance in our interactions, reflecting Your own patient heart. Bless this meal and our family with Your spirit of gentle patience. Amen.

17. Prayer for Open Hearts to the Gospel

This prayer focuses on the core message of Easter – the good news of salvation through Jesus Christ. We pray that everyone gathered, and indeed everyone we encounter, would have open hearts receptive to this life-changing message. As we share this meal, we are reminded of the opportunity to share His love and truth. We ask that God would soften hearts and prepare minds to receive His word with faith and understanding.

“The LORD is longsuffering, and of great mercy, forgiving iniquity and transgression, and by no means clearing the guilty, visiting the iniquity of the fathers upon the children unto the third and fourth generation.” — Numbers 14:18

Prayer

Lord, we pray that the message of Your love and sacrifice would resonate deeply within us and all who are here. Open our hearts to receive the truth of the Gospel with faith and joy. Help us to share Your good news with gentleness and clarity. May Your mercy and truth be evident in our lives and in this gathering. Bless this meal and our witness. Amen.

18. Prayer for Generosity and Sharing

Reflecting God’s abundant giving, this prayer cultivates a spirit of generosity within us. We ask for the grace to share our blessings, not only at the table but also with the wider community. God’s generosity knows no bounds, and we pray to mirror that spirit in our own lives. May this meal inspire us to be more open-handed and willing to share what we have, living out the principles of His kingdom.

“Give, and it shall be given unto you; good measure, pressed down, and shaken together, and running over, shall men give into your bosom. For with the same measure that ye mete withal it shall be measured to you again.” — Luke 6:38

Prayer

Father, we thank You for Your abundant generosity towards us. Instill in our hearts a spirit of generosity, that we may share Your blessings freely with others. Help us to be mindful of those in need and to give with a joyful heart, just as You give to us. May this meal remind us of Your abundance and inspire us to share Your gifts. Amen.

19. Prayer for Comfort in Sadness

Easter is a season of joy, but we recognize that some may be experiencing sorrow. This prayer seeks God’s comforting presence for anyone present or known who is going through difficult times. We ask for His solace and peace to bring healing and wholeness. His resurrection offers hope even in grief, and we pray that His gentle hand would bring comfort and reassurance to all who mourn, reminding them they are not alone.

“Blessed are they that mourn: for they shall be comforted.” — Matthew 5:4

Prayer

Lord, we lift up to You those who are experiencing sadness or grief. Pour out Your comforting presence upon them, bringing solace and peace to their hearts. Remind them of the hope found in Your resurrection, that sorrow is not the end. May they feel Your loving embrace and know that You are near to the brokenhearted. Bless this meal with Your comforting grace. Amen.

20. Prayer for a Deeper Faith

This prayer is a heartfelt plea for an increase in faith, a desire to trust God more fully in all circumstances. Our spiritual foundation is strengthened when our faith deepens. As we gather for this meal, we are reminded of the power of belief and the importance of unwavering trust in God’s promises. We ask that He would help our faith grow, anchoring us more securely in His love and His plan for our lives.

“Now faith is the substance of things hoped for, the evidence of things not seen.” — Hebrews 11:1

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we pray for a deeper and more steadfast faith. Help us to trust You more completely, even when circumstances are uncertain. Strengthen our belief in Your promises and Your power. May our faith grow through this time of reflection and fellowship. Bless this meal as we commit ourselves to trusting You more fully each day. Amen.

21. Prayer for the Lamb of God

This prayer honors Jesus as the Lamb of God, whose sacrificial death atoned for our sins. It’s a moment to focus on His redemptive work and the profound significance of His sacrifice, which is central to the Easter message. We acknowledge His role as the ultimate sacrifice, the one who takes away the sin of the world. May this remembrance deepen our appreciation for His love and the salvation He offers.

“The next day John seeth Jesus coming unto him, and saith, Behold the Lamb of God, which taketh away the sin of the world.” — John 1:29

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we praise You as the Lamb of God, who willingly sacrificed Yourself for us. Thank You for taking away the sin of the world and offering us redemption. We are humbled by Your immense love and the price You paid. May we never forget Your sacrifice as we share this meal. We honor You today, Lamb of God. Amen.

22. Prayer for Victory Over Sin

Empowered by the resurrection, this prayer asks for God’s help in overcoming sin and living a life that is pleasing to Him. We seek His strength to resist temptation and to pursue holiness, knowing that through Christ, victory is possible. The Easter message assures us that sin and death no longer have dominion over believers. We pray that this truth would empower us to live lives of righteousness and grace.

“For sin shall not have dominion over you: for ye are not under the law, but under grace.” — Romans 6:14

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we thank You for the victory Jesus won over sin and death. We pray for Your help to overcome temptation and to live lives that honor You. Empower us by Your grace to resist sin and to walk in righteousness. May we live as new creations, free from sin’s dominion. Bless this meal as we celebrate Your victory. Amen.

23. Prayer for the Church Universal

This prayer extends beyond our immediate gathering to pray for the unity and strength of the global Christian church. We recognize that we are part of a larger body of believers worldwide, and we seek God’s blessing upon His church. As we celebrate Easter, we pray for fellow believers everywhere, asking that they would be strengthened in their faith and united in purpose. May His church stand firm and shine His light.

“And hath put all things under his feet, and gave him to be the head over all things to the church,” — Ephesians 1:22

Prayer

Lord, we pray for Your church throughout the world. Bless Your people, strengthen their faith, and unite them in love and purpose. May Your church be a beacon of hope and a testament to Your power. Protect and guide Your believers everywhere. We thank You for making us part of Your body. Bless this meal and our connection to Your global family. Amen.

24. Prayer for Guidance in Service

Christ’s life was one of selfless service, and this prayer asks for opportunities and wisdom to follow His example. We seek God’s guidance in serving others, reflecting His love and compassion in our actions. Living out our faith means actively engaging with the world, and we pray for direction on how best to do that. May we be willing servants, using our gifts to bless those around us, just as Jesus did.

“For we are his workmanship, created in Christ Jesus unto good works, which God hath before ordained that we should walk in them.” — Ephesians 2:10

Prayer

Father, we thank You for creating us anew in Christ Jesus for good works. We pray for guidance in how we can best serve others, reflecting Your love and compassion. Open our eyes to the needs around us and give us the wisdom and courage to act. May our lives be a testament to Your goodness through our service. Bless this meal and our commitment to serve. Amen.

25. Prayer for the Resurrection Hope

This prayer anchors our lives in the sure hope of eternal life that comes through Christ’s resurrection. In a world of uncertainties, this hope provides steadfast assurance. We pray that this hope would sustain us, giving us courage to face life’s challenges with unwavering faith. The resurrection is our ultimate promise of a future with God, and we embrace it as the foundation of our Christian walk.

“Blessed be the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, which according to his abundant mercy hath begotten us again unto a lively hope by the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ead,” — 1 Peter 1:3

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we celebrate the lively hope You have given us through Your resurrection. Anchor our hearts in this sure promise of eternal life. Help us to face every circumstance with unwavering faith, knowing that You have conquered death. May this hope sustain us and guide our steps. Bless this meal as we give thanks for Your victorious resurrection. Amen.

26. Prayer for Blessings on the Food

This prayer is a specific blessing for the meal itself, asking God to sanctify the food for nourishment and fellowship. It’s a traditional grace before eating, acknowledging His role in providing for us. We pray that this meal would not only satisfy our physical hunger but also nourish our souls, strengthening us for His service. May every bite be received with thanksgiving, honoring Him in all things.

“For every creature of God is good, and nothing to be refused, if it be received with thanksgiving:” — 1 Timothy 4:4

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we ask You to bless this food You have provided. Sanctify it for our nourishment and for Your glory. May it strengthen our bodies and refresh our spirits. We receive it with thankful hearts, acknowledging that all good things come from You. Thank You for providing for our every need. Amen.

27. Prayer for Open Communication

Building strong relationships relies on open and honest communication. This prayer seeks to foster that quality among family members, encouraging dialogue filled with understanding and respect. We ask that God would help us express ourselves clearly and listen attentively, creating an environment where everyone feels heard and valued. May this meal be a time of genuine connection, built on the foundation of open and loving communication.

“Let your conversation be without covetousness; and be content with such things as ye have: for he hath said, I will never leave thee, nor forsake thee.” — Hebrews 13:5

Prayer

Lord, we pray for open and honest communication among us today. Help us to speak truthfully and lovingly, and to listen with attentive hearts. May we share our thoughts and feelings with respect and understanding. Create an atmosphere where everyone feels safe to express themselves. Bless this meal and our conversations, fostering deeper connection. Amen.

28. Prayer for Children’s Faith

Nurturing the faith of the next generation is a vital task, and this prayer focuses on the spiritual growth of children. We pray for their unwavering faith, asking God to guide them and protect them in their walk with Him. As they grow, may they always remember His love and the significance of Easter. We ask for His wisdom in raising them in the ways of righteousness, so they may know Him deeply.

“Train up a child in the way he should go: and when he is old, he will not depart from it.” — Proverbs 22:6

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we pray for the children gathered here today. Bless them with strong and unwavering faith in You. Guide their steps, protect their hearts, and help them to grow in wisdom and love for You. May they always remember the joy of Easter and Your great love for them. Thank You for the gift of children. Amen.

29. Prayer for Healing and Restoration

This prayer seeks God’s healing touch for any physical, emotional, or spiritual ailments among us. We ask for His restorative power to bring wholeness and well-being to those in need. Easter is a powerful reminder of His healing power, demonstrated through Christ’s victory over sickness and death. We pray that His presence would bring comfort, peace, and complete restoration to all who are suffering.

“Heal me, O LORD, and I shall be healed; save me, and I shall be saved: for thou art my praise.” — Jeremiah 17:14

Prayer

Lord, we bring before You those who are in need of healing. We ask for Your touch of restoration upon their bodies, minds, and spirits. Bring wholeness, peace, and comfort to all who are suffering. May they experience Your powerful healing presence and know Your love sustaining them. Bless this meal and our desire for Your complete restoration. Amen.

30. Prayer for a Thankful Heart Towards Others

Gratitude extends beyond God’s gifts to the people He places in our lives. This prayer expresses thankfulness for the individuals gathered, recognizing them as blessings from God. We appreciate the relationships He has given us and pray that our hearts would overflow with thankfulness for each person. May this meal be a time to acknowledge and cherish the unique value each person brings to our lives.

“I thank my God upon every remembrance of you,” — Philippians 1:3

Prayer

Father, we thank You for each person gathered around this table. We are grateful for the unique gifts and love You have placed in our lives through them. Help us to appreciate these relationships and to cherish the time we have together. May our hearts be filled with thankfulness for one another, reflecting Your own love for us. Bless this meal and our fellowship. Amen.

31. Prayer of Praise for God’s Faithfulness

This prayer exalts God for His unwavering faithfulness, a truth powerfully demonstrated in the Easter story. We acknowledge His constant presence and the certainty of His promises, which never fail. As we celebrate His resurrection, we are reminded that His faithfulness endures through all seasons of life. We lift our voices in praise, celebrating His steadfast love and His reliable character that anchors our hope.

“Great is thy faithfulness; morning by morning new mercies I see: All I have needed thy hand hath provided, great is thy faithfulness, Lord, unto me.” — Lamentations 3:23

Prayer

Almighty God, we praise You for Your incredible faithfulness. Your promises are true, and Your love endures forever. Thank You for Your constant presence in our lives, especially evident in the resurrection of Your Son. We celebrate Your steadfastness and trust in Your unfailing goodness. Bless this meal as we give You all praise and glory. Amen.

32. Prayer for Courage to Live Boldly

Inspired by Christ’s victory over death, this prayer asks for the courage to live out our Christian faith boldly. We pray for the strength to overcome fear and to speak His truth with confidence. The resurrection assures us that we can face any challenge with His power. May we be empowered to live lives that reflect His love and truth, making a difference in the world around us, just as He calls us to.

“The wicked flee when no man pursueth: but the righteous are bold as a lion.” — Proverbs 28:1

Prayer

Lord Jesus, we thank You for Your resurrection and the courage it inspires. We pray for boldness to live out our faith fully and without fear. Empower us to speak Your truth and to stand for what is right, drawing strength from Your victory. Help us to be Your witnesses in the world. Bless this meal and our commitment to live boldly for You. Amen.

33. Prayer for a Spirit of Worship

This prayer seeks to cultivate a heart of worship, recognizing God’s majesty and love, especially during this Easter season. We aim to elevate our thoughts and hearts towards Him, acknowledging His greatness and His profound love for us. As we gather, we want our focus to be on Him, offering Him our praise and adoration. May our time together be a true act of worship, honoring His name.

“O come, let us worship and bow down: let us kneel before the LORD our maker.” — Psalm 95:6

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we come before You with hearts ready to worship. Fill us with awe and reverence for Your majesty and Your boundless love. Help us to offer You our deepest praise and adoration, especially as we celebrate Your Son’s resurrection. May our time together be a true act of worship, honoring Your holy name. Bless this meal and our devotion. Amen.

34. Prayer for Eternal Perspective

This prayer reminds us of eternal truths, grounding our present lives in God’s eternal plan. It helps us keep earthly matters in their proper context, understanding that our true citizenship is in heaven. As we share this meal, we are called to remember the greater reality that awaits us through Christ. We pray for His perspective to guide our thoughts and actions, ensuring we live with eternity in view.

“For our conversation is in heaven; from whence also we look for the Saviour, the Lord Jesus Christ:” — Philippians 3:20

Prayer

Lord, we pray for an eternal perspective as we live our lives. Help us to focus on the heavenly truths You have revealed, rather than solely on earthly matters. Remind us of our identity in Christ and the eternal home You have prepared for us. May this perspective guide our choices and our fellowship today. Bless this meal and our journey towards You. Amen.

35. Prayer for a Blessed Easter Meal

This final prayer offers a comprehensive blessing for the entire Easter meal, encompassing fellowship, gratitude, and remembrance of Christ. It serves as a concluding grace, asking God to bless all aspects of our gathering. We pray that His favor would rest upon the food, the conversation, and the hearts of everyone present. May this meal be a sacred time, filled with His presence and His peace, as we honor His resurrection.

“And whatsoever ye do in word or deed, do all in the name of the Lord Jesus, giving thanks to God and the Father by him.” — Colossians 3:17

Prayer

Heavenly Father, we ask for Your abundant blessing upon this Easter meal and upon all of us gathered here. May our fellowship be joyful, our gratitude sincere, and our remembrance of Jesus Christ profound. Sanctify this food and this time together, filling us with Your presence and Your peace. We commit all that we do and say to Your glory. Amen.
